Lyn L:
Nice to see the photo of the gates.
I worked in that building when it was the carpet dept back in 1975 . Only went upstairs on one occasion and was shown the chapel. We moved from Borstal that year and I was allowed to have use of the big van and driver to move to present address. Didn't stay much longer after that though, what do they say " New home, new baby "
Mr Ellender was the manager and my immediate manager was Muriel  ( how can I have forgotten her surname ?)
Lovely bunch of people I worked with .
